Pre-Production Planning
Prior to diving into recording, you require to concentrate on pre-production planning to guarantee your video clip job runs efficiently. Start by defining your objectives and objectives. What message do you intend to share? Next off, develop your budget and timeline, ensuring you designate sources wisely. Assemble your group, identifying functions such as supervisor, cinematographer, and audio technician. Don't forget to scout places that fit your vision, taking into consideration variables like ease of access and lights.
Produce an extensive shot listing and manufacturing schedule to keep everyone on the right track. In addition, think of your devices needs, from video cameras to illumination and sound gear. If you're working with talent, hold auditions or cast contact us to select the right individuals for your job. Ultimately, safeguard any needed licenses or approvals, as this can conserve you from headaches later on. With solid pre-production preparation, you'll set a strong foundation for an effective video shoot.

Lights Techniques Explained
Choosing the ideal camera type can greatly improve your video clip manufacturing, but illumination plays a just as essential duty in shaping your visuals. Grasping numerous lighting methods aids you create the click here for more mood and ambience you want. As an example, three-point lights-- key, fill, and backlight-- supplies depth and dimension, making your topics pop. All-natural light can also be effective; capturing throughout gold hour supplies soft, complementary illumination. If you're working indoors, think about softboxes or LED panels to lower rough shadows. Don't ignore color temperature; changing your lights to match the atmosphere keeps whatever looking constant. Trying out with various arrangements can boost your task, so do not avoid attempting brand-new methods and locating what functions finest for your style.
